Join David Bleiman and Juliette Lee
for a sweet saunter along the creativity of contrasts
About this Event

The Typewronger sweetie-shop opens at 7pm with free cola cubes,

pear drops, soor plooms and aniseed twists. Sherbet lemons

are de rigeur, as nothing is only bitter or only sweet.

At 7.30 David Bleiman and Juliette Lee will share poems that travel through the

wonder and wreckage of childhood memories, grit and growth in English,

Yiddish and a lemon drop of Scots.This is a play on the creativity of contrasts,

exploring the bittersweet of our lives. At half-time, while sookin a sherbet lemon

or sipping a glass of vino, join in making a sweet sonnet as a collective memory

game.

David Bleiman is a prizewinning poet, writing in English, Scots and

multilingually. His first pamphlet, This Kilt of Many Colours, was praised for

making fresh and unexpected connections between personal, local and global

histories. His first full collection, Tongue Stramash, in Scots, is described as

erudite, tender, on occasions whimsical. For Len Pennie, it is a fascinating

journey through language and memory, inviting us to reimagine how we define

and understand both.

Juliette Lee is an executive coach, podcast host, award-winning speaker and

poet. A former chemical engineer, she lives between Edinburgh and Granada

where she follows her passion for horses, poetry and Spanish language. Her

work has featured in Dreich, The Alchemy Spoon, Shoreline of Infinity and

Untitled. Juliette will include readings from her first, forthcoming collection,

Godmother’s Gifts.
